精通Linux:从新手到高手的全面教程

需积分: 31 0 下载量 66 浏览量 更新于2024-12-13 收藏 4.6MB PDF 举报
"这篇教程是‘练成Linux系统高手教程’,由红联创作,旨在帮助读者提升Linux技能。教程涵盖了多个基础到进阶的Linux命令的使用,如`mkdir`、`du`、`ls`、`groupdel`、`uname`、`userdel`、`top`、`df`、`cal`、`clear`、`useradd`、`cd`、`rpm`包管理、`mount`命令的多方面应用以及文件的复制、移动和删除等。此外,还介绍了如何使用源代码安装mplayer和kaffeine播放器,并涉及`groupadd`命令、`kill`命令来管理用户和进程,以及`file`命令来识别文件类型。教程提供了丰富的Linux技术资源链接,包括红联Linux门户和论坛,以及Linux电子书籍下载地址。" 在《练成Linux系统高手教程》中,作者详细阐述了多个关键的Linux命令和操作,这些都是成为一个Linux高手必不可少的基础知识: 1. **`mkdir`命令**:用于创建新的目录,是管理文件系统结构的基本操作之一。 2. **`du`命令**:检查文件和目录占用的磁盘空间,有助于理解和优化存储空间使用。 3. **`ls`命令**:浏览目录内容,查看文件和子目录,有多种选项可调整输出信息。 4. **`groupdel`命令**:删除用户组,管理用户权限的重要手段。 5. **`uname`命令**:获取系统信息,包括内核版本、主机名等,对诊断系统问题有帮助。 6. **`userdel`命令**:删除用户账户,维护系统用户列表。 7. **`top`命令**:实时显示系统进程的状态,监控系统性能。 8. **`df`命令**:查看磁盘分区的使用情况,分析存储空间。 9. **`cal`命令**:显示月历和年历,方便日常时间管理。 10. **`clear`命令**:清空终端屏幕,提供一个整洁的工作环境。 11. **`useradd`命令**:创建新用户,管理用户账户的基础操作。 12. **`cd`命令**:改变当前工作目录,是日常操作中最常用的命令之一。 13. **`rpm`包和`rpm`命令**:在基于RPM的Linux系统(如Red Hat, CentOS)中管理软件包。 14. **`mount`命令**:挂载文件系统,连接硬件设备或网络资源到文件系统。 15. **复制、移动和删除文件的命令**:`cp`、`mv`和`rm`分别用于文件和目录的复制、移动和删除,是文件管理的核心命令。 16. **`groupadd`命令**:创建新的用户组,管理和分配权限。 17. **`kill`命令**:结束进程,控制系统的资源使用。 18. **`file`命令**:确定文件类型,帮助理解文件内容。 此外,教程还特别提到了如何通过源代码编译安装mplayer和kaffeine播放器,这是在没有预编译的RPM包时进行软件安装的一种方式,对于理解软件构建过程和自定义配置很有帮助。 通过学习这个教程,读者将能够掌握Linux的基本操作,为进一步深入学习和使用Linux系统打下坚实的基础。同时,红联Linux论坛和门户提供了更多的学习资源,可以持续跟进和提升Linux技术。